Fairfield, AL – Junior guard Cyntonia Jones scored 17 of  her game-high 27 points in the second half to lead three Lady Bears in double figures as they squeaked pass Talladega College 74-73 at Knox-Windham Gymnasium.

Junior forward Cyntauria Jones hit 14 points and pulled down seven rebounds while hitting 5-of-9 shots at the line. Ashley Orphley dished out a game-high 14 assist, 11 points and five rebounds, while sophomore center Bandy Gillespie added nine points and nine rebounds.

Miles (1-1) shot 39 percent (26-of-67) from the floor and 50 percent (17-of-34) from the free throw line for the game. Talladega (3-6) hit 40 percent (26-of-65) from the field and 69 percent (11-of-16) at the foul line. The Lady Bears hit 31 percent of its 3-pointers, while the Lady Tornados scored 36 percent. Talladega would tune the ball over 32 times to Miles 26 and out rebound Miles 49 to 45.

Shakila Cole led five Talladega players in double figures with 16 points and Morgan Bennett had a game-high 14 boards and 14 points.

The Lady Bears will travel to Albany, Georgia on November 29, to take on the Lady Rams of Albany State University at 1:00 p.m.
